Strong Ties
Deep, close relationships often characterized by trust, frequent interaction, and a strong sense of commitment.
Social Capital
Refers to the networks, relationships, and connections among people that can be leveraged for mutual benefit and to achieve goals.
Devil's Advocate
A person who expresses a contrary opinion or takes an opposing view, especially for the sake of argument or to explore different perspectives.
Assumptions
Beliefs or statements taken for granted without proof, often used as a basis for reasoning or conduct.
